#include <rmw_embeddedrtps/config.h>
#include <rosidl_typesupport_microxrcedds_c/identifier.h>
#include <rosidl_typesupport_microxrcedds_c/message_type_support.h>
#include <rmw/rmw.h>
#include <rmw/error_handling.h>
#include <rmw/types.h>
#include <rmw/allocators.h>
#include "./utils.hpp"
#include "./callbacks.hpp"
rmw_ret_t
rmw_init_subscription_allocation(
const rosidl_message_type_support_t * type_support,
const rosidl_runtime_c__Sequence__bound * message_bounds,
rmw_subscription_allocation_t * allocation)
{
(void)type_support;
(void)message_bounds;
(void)allocation;
RMW_SET_ERROR_MSG("Function not implemented");
return RMW_RET_UNSUPPORTED;
}
rmw_ret_t
rmw_fini_subscription_allocation(
rmw_subscription_allocation_t * allocation)
{
(void)allocation;
RMW_SET_ERROR_MSG("Function not implemented");
return RMW_RET_UNSUPPORTED;
}
rmw_subscription_t *
rmw_create_subscription(
const rmw_node_t * node,
const rosidl_message_type_support_t * type_support,
const char * topic_name,
const rmw_qos_profile_t * qos_policies,
const rmw_subscription_options_t * subscription_options)
{
(void)subscription_options;
rmw_subscription_t * rmw_subscription = NULL;
if (!node) {
RMW_SET_ERROR_MSG("node handle is null");
} else if (!type_support) {
RMW_SET_ERROR_MSG("type support is null");
} else if (!is_ertps_rmw_identifier_valid(node->implementation_identifier)) {
RMW_SET_ERROR_MSG("node handle not from this implementation");
} else if (!topic_name || strlen(topic_name) == 0) {
RMW_SET_ERROR_MSG("subscription topic is null or empty string");
return NULL;
} else if (!qos_policies) {
RMW_SET_ERROR_MSG("qos_profile is null");
return NULL;
} else {
rmw_subscription = reinterpret_cast<rmw_subscription_t *>(rmw_allocate(
sizeof(rmw_subscription_t)));
rmw_subscription->data = NULL;
rmw_subscription->implementation_identifier = rmw_get_implementation_identifier();
size_t topic_name_size = strlen(topic_name) + 1;
rmw_subscription->topic_name =
(const char *)(rmw_allocate(sizeof(char) * topic_name_size));
if (!rmw_subscription->topic_name) {
RMW_SET_ERROR_MSG("failed to allocate memory");
goto fail;
}
snprintf(const_cast<char *>(rmw_subscription->topic_name), topic_name_size, "%s", topic_name);
rmw_ertps_node_t * custom_node = reinterpret_cast<rmw_ertps_node_t *>(node->data);
rmw_ertps_mempool_item_t * memory_node = get_memory(&subscription_memory);
if (!memory_node) {
RMW_SET_ERROR_MSG("Not available memory node");
goto fail;
}
rmw_ertps_subscription_t * custom_subscription =
reinterpret_cast<rmw_ertps_subscription_t *>(memory_node->data);
custom_subscription->rmw_handle = rmw_subscription;
custom_subscription->owner_node = custom_node;
memcpy(&custom_subscription->qos, qos_policies, sizeof(rmw_qos_profile_t));
const rosidl_message_type_support_t * type_support_xrce = get_message_typesupport_handle(
type_support, ROSIDL_TYPESUPPORT_MICROXRCEDDS_C__IDENTIFIER_VALUE);
if (NULL == type_support_xrce) {
RMW_SET_ERROR_MSG("Undefined type support");
goto fail;
}
custom_subscription->type_support_callbacks =
reinterpret_cast<const message_type_support_callbacks_t *>(type_support_xrce->data);
if (custom_subscription->type_support_callbacks == NULL) {
RMW_SET_ERROR_MSG("type support data is NULL");
goto fail;
}
static char full_topic_name[RMW_ERTPS_TOPIC_NAME_MAX_LENGTH];
static char type_name[RMW_ERTPS_TYPE_NAME_MAX_LENGTH];
generate_topic_name(topic_name, full_topic_name, sizeof(full_topic_name));
generate_type_name(custom_subscription->type_support_callbacks, type_name, sizeof(type_name));
custom_subscription->reader = custom_node->context->domain->createReader(
*custom_node->context->participant,
full_topic_name,
type_name,
qos_policies->reliability != RMW_QOS_POLICY_RELIABILITY_BEST_EFFORT);
if (nullptr == custom_subscription->reader) {
goto fail;
}
#ifdef RMW_ERTPS_GRAPH
rmw_graph_add_entity(
custom_node->context,
custom_node->rmw_handle->name,
&custom_subscription->reader->m_attributes.endpointGuid,
true
);
#endif // RMW_ERTPS_GRAPH
custom_subscription->reader->registerCallback(
generic_callback<rmw_ertps_subscription_t>,
custom_subscription->reader);
rmw_subscription->data = custom_subscription;
}
return rmw_subscription;
fail:
rmw_subscription = NULL;
return rmw_subscription;
}
